Deck Reinforcement Service in Seattle, WA

Deck reinforcement services focus on strengthening and stabilizing existing decks to ensure safety, durability, and functionality. This type of work typically involves adding support beams, braces, or additional framing to address issues such as sagging, shifting, or weakened structures. Property owners often request deck reinforcement when planning to upgrade outdoor living spaces, prepare for heavier use, or address signs of wear and tear that can compromise safety. Projects can range from minor repairs to extensive modifications, especially on older decks or those exposed to harsh weather conditions common in the Seattle area.

Before requesting deck reinforcement, property owners usually want to understand the current condition of their deck, including any structural damage or signs of deterioration. It’s helpful to consider the intended use of the deck, as reinforcement needs may vary depending on whether the space will support heavy furniture, hot tubs, or frequent gatherings. Clarifying the scope of work and desired outcomes can assist in determining the most effective reinforcement solutions, ensuring the deck remains safe and functional for years to come.

Project Types

Common Deck Reinforcement Service Jobs

Deck reinforcement - strengthening existing deck structures to improve safety and durability.

Post and beam support - adding support to prevent shifting or sagging of deck framing.

Joist reinforcement - upgrading deck joists to handle increased weight and reduce wobbling.

Ledger board stabilization - securing ledger attachments to prevent movement and water damage.

Railing and guard support - reinforcing railings for improved stability and safety compliance.

Structural assessments - evaluating deck integrity to identify areas needing reinforcement or repair.

FAQ

Deck Reinforcement Service Questions

What is deck reinforcement? Deck reinforcement involves adding structural support to improve stability and safety, especially on aging or damaged decks.

When is deck reinforcement needed? Reinforcement is recommended when a deck shows signs of sagging, creaking, or has been damaged by weather or wear over time.

What types of projects require deck reinforcement? Common projects include expanding load capacity for outdoor furniture, repairing damaged beams, or upgrading decks for safety compliance.

How does deck reinforcement improve safety? Reinforcing a deck strengthens its structure, reducing the risk of collapse or failure under weight or stress.
